Fidesz to Announce Gergely Gulyás' Successor After PM Orbán's Return

Africa2 hr ago

The Fidesz party will wait for Prime Minister Viktor Orbán's return to Hungary before announcing who will succeed Gergely Gulyás. The exact date for this announcement has now been decided. Gulyás's departure from his current role has been confirmed, and the party is preparing to fill the vacancy. The decision-making process is contingent upon the Prime Minister's schedule. Further details regarding the timing and the specific individual chosen are expected to be released following Orbán's arrival. The party leadership is aiming for a smooth transition in this significant political position.
